YOUR ROLE IN THE GAME

Reporting to the Director Paid Media Effectiveness Social Media & Planning you will be empowered to:

  • Manage in collaboration with Brand Marketing & LoB Product Managers the holistic annual media plan and process from brieftobilling. Ensure Media KPIs are being achieved and ladder up to business goals.

  • Analyze media alternatives and make recommendations for enterprisewide integrated media activities and initiatives based on understanding of stakeholder needs and opportunities for alignment.

  • Ensure media channel continuity planning aimed at connecting TV Radio OOH Video Audio Digital Social and SEM channels through the analysis and application of data and new technologies (e.g. MIQ TV Sync Connected TV Addressable TV Mobile GeoBehavioral/Location OOH > Digital Retargeting)

  • Maintain stewardship and accountability of the media plan regularly evaluating and monitoring through Performance Management Meetings driving to an agile aggressive/agile schedule with plan modifications identified and implemented weekly for assigned brands.

  • Liaise and foster knowledgesharing with other disciplines internally partner agencies and other departments to ensure that media knowledge is current and valuable data is shared and utilized.

  • Implement Media Innovation Agenda SEM Strategies Journey Mapping for assigned brands socializing roader strategies and seeking approval for recommendations for assigned brands.

  • Foster strategy change oriented toward putting the consumer first with a content lead media strategy that pulls the consumer in and seamlessly guides them down the marketing funnel through media tactics and informed by media data.

  • Work with performance specialist aligning on data driven insights and optimization recommendations for assigned brands. Seek approval from LoBs to implement.

CROSSFUNCTIONAL RELATIONSHIPS

  • Works with assigned brand and product managers to build better media briefs best in class media plans a more data driven media management and optimization ecosystem that works harder toward achieving KPIs. Involved every step of the way.

  • Ensures that broader enterprise strategies including SEM Content Distribution etc. are socialized and incorporated into assigned brand thinking.

  • Acts as central point of contact with media agency drawing in resources as required.
